Understanding Ethylene (C2H4) Applications in Industry

Ethylene, chemically represented as C2H4, is a colorless gas with a sweet odor that plays a critical role in the chemical industry. As one of the simplest alkenes, this hydrocarbon is a vital building block for various chemical products and materials. Its myriad of applications showcases its versatility and importance in manufacturing processes across numerous sectors.

The Role of C2H4 Gas in Chemical Production

Ethylene is predominantly used in the production of polyethylene, one of the most widely used plastics globally. The conversion of C2H4 gas into polyethylene involves polymerization, resulting in materials that are essential for various consumer and industrial products. Key applications include:

  • Packaging materials: Bags, containers, and films.
  • Plastic goods: Toys, household items, and construction materials.
  • Automotive components: Interior and exterior parts.

In addition to polyethylene, C2H4 gas is crucial in synthesizing other important chemicals, including:

  1. Ethylene oxide: Used in making antifreeze and surface-active agents.
  2. Ethylene glycol: A key component in antifreeze products and polyester fibers.
  3. Vinyl chloride: Essential for producing PVC (polyvinyl chloride), which is widely used in construction.

C2H4 Gas in Agriculture

Beyond its role in chemical production, C2H4 has significant applications in agriculture, especially in the ripening of fruits. Ethylene gas is a natural plant hormone that regulates various physiological processes. Hypothetical uses in agriculture include:

  • Fruit ripening: Ethylene accelerates the ripening process for bananas, tomatoes, and other fruits.
  • Harvesting: Enhances uniform ripening, ensuring better quality at harvest.
  • Storage: Controlled exposure to ethylene gas can effectively manage the ripening process during transport.

Practical Tips for Using C2H4 in Agricultural Practices

When utilizing ethylene in agriculture, consider the following:

  • Controlled environment: Use ethylene generators in enclosed spaces to manage gas concentration.
  • Timing: Apply C2H4 gas at specific growth stages for optimal results.
  • Monitoring: Regularly check gas levels to avoid overexposure, which can spoil fruit before optimum maturity.

Challenges and Solutions Related to C2H4

While the applications of C2H4 gas are numerous, working with this compound does come with challenges. Here are some common issues and their practical solutions:

  • Safety Concerns: C2H4 is flammable and can pose explosion risks.

    • Solution: Ensure adequate ventilation and use explosion-proof equipment in handling and storage areas.
  • Environmental Impact: Ethylene can contribute to ozone formation in the atmosphere.

    • Solution: Explore alternatives and use ethylene in controlled quantities to minimize environmental effects, while complying with regulations.
  • Product Quality: Uncontrolled ripening can lead to loss of quality in agricultural products.

    • Solution: Use precise timing and monitoring systems to apply ethylene, ensuring optimal ripeness and shelf life.
